Arrow Ceramic Pads destroying rotors?

That's the first time I've ever heard anyone say Ceramic pads destroy rotors. I have no squeal/squeak or anything. I wonder what the issue is with the F-350. If the pistons are not retracting or the rotor is not surfaced I can see problems with any pad. I'd get the front end off the ground and check for sticking pistons first thing. If nothing is hanging up and all is as it should be I'd bring it to the attention of the parts dealer for correction. I wash red clay mud or dirt out of my front brakes almost every night and especially yesterday and today, I've been in the red stuff up to the the rims on jobsites and more rain is coming. Have your boss contact the vendor and get the manufacturer involved. I would.

Arrow More rotor wear with ceramics?

I have about 40,000 on my ceramic pads, they are in the worst conditions, mud, dirt, water, and yes some snow. The rotors are showing no wear at all. I'd like to see the supporting data on the wear claims. Just don't buy into it, sorry. Ceramics do not embed particulate matter, and if your caliper is working correctly and your rotor properly surfaced should not wear excessively. The only issue I can see is that martensetic steel varies with formula and someone may have had some "softer" rotors than normal.
